About West Palm Beach Downtown Development Authority
The West Palm Beach Downtown Development Authority (DDA) is an independent taxing district created in 1967 by a special act of the Florida Legislature. We improve and maintain Downtown West Palm Beach by offering information and services to visitors, residents and business owners.
